文章目录Prometheus简介Prometheus特性pull方式push方式核心组成部分Prometheus serverClient librariesPush GatewayExportersAlertmanager架构图Prometheus工作流程Prometheus数据模型指标名称标签时序样本Prometheus 的四种数据类型Counter(计数器)Gauge(仪表盘)Histog
转载
2024-07-20 15:58:57
94阅读
动态加载配置的方法1:prometheus进程发送SIGHUP信号shell>kill-HUPpgrepprometheus动态加载配置的方法2:以守护进程的方式启动shell>systemctlrestartprometheus
原创
2019-11-04 16:56:18
3982阅读
Prometheus 配置文档文档说明:是本人在去年公司做监控系统的时候在网上查询各个论坛,Prometheus 官网等等地方整合而来,文档中有部分配置字段属于自己通过不断尝试得到的.关于热加载文件目前来说只能让 Prometheus 自身热加载,但是 alertmanager 告警规则热加载,在官网找到使用方法,但是自己尝试多次,无法进行热加载.所以这是本文目前存在的问题.文档亮点自定义字段,通
转载
2024-03-24 11:40:54
1831阅读
1. 概述前面很多大侠都分享过MySQL的InnoDB存储引擎将数据刷新的各种情况。我们这篇文章从InnoDB往下,看看数据从InnoDB的内存到真正写到存储设备的介质上到底有哪些缓冲在起作用。我们通过下图看一下相关的缓冲:从上图中,我们可以看到,数据InnoDB到磁盘需要经过InnoDB buffer pool, Redo log buffer。这个是InnoDB
relabel_config配置Relabeling(重定义标签),是在拉取(scraping)阶段前,修改target和它的labels; 在每个scrape_configs可以定义多个重定义标签的步骤;默认的, target的job标签设置为配置文件里的job_name的值;__address__设置为配置里的targets的值; 而instance标签的值,是重定义标签操作之后__addre
转载
2024-04-26 22:53:14
222阅读
前言 prometheus是现在一个比较主流的监控软件,随着容器的普及,prometheus的应用越来越广泛,前面我也有专门讲到prometheus的相关文章。但是跟传统老牌的zabbix监控不一样,prometheus的web UI是没有登录认证的,有时候显得没有安全性,本文就主要讲解一下如何为prometheus添加一个登录认证界面。其实像elas
转载
2024-02-18 13:14:54
101阅读
Prometheus服务发现能够自动化检测分类,并且能够识别新目标和变更目标。也就是说,可以在容器平台或云平台中,自动发现并监控新目标或变更目标,动态进行数据采集和处理。Prometheus的服务发现的类型有:
基于文件的服务发现基于DNS的服务发现基于API的服务发现:Kubernetes、Consul、Azure...服务发现的说明文档:https://prometheus.io/docs/p
转载
2024-03-20 14:37:52
792阅读
V0.5.1 支持自建主机接入监控管理与批量导入了!Node主机监控:可以方便在页面上管理自建主机了,增加后记得重新生成Prometheus配置,复选上selfnode_exporter。优化了导入脚本,并且支持了自建主机的批量导入,在units。云主机同步增加了部分国外的区域。web页面的描述做了优化,修复了一些bug。更新:docker-compose pull && dock
转载
2024-03-28 07:14:01
120阅读
NFS(Network File System)网络文件系统,用于在系统之间共享文件使用由于NFS服务需要RPC(Remote Procedure Call)服务维护NFS服务端与客户端的端口信息,因此在启动NFS之前,要启动RPC服务(Centos5.8下是portmap服务,Centos6.4是rpcbind),否则NFS服务就无法向RPC服务注册。另外,如果RPC服务重启,园原先已经注册好的
转载
2024-04-18 17:33:19
84阅读
# 项目方案:关闭Android Studio自动hot reload功能
## 背景
在开发Android应用时,Android Studio提供了一个方便的功能——自动hot reload。通过这个功能,开发者可以实时看到代码修改后的效果,而不需要重新编译和部署应用。然而,有时候我们可能希望关闭这个功能,例如当我们需要手动控制代码的重新加载时。
本文将介绍如何在Android Studio
原创
2024-07-11 04:50:38
354阅读
# 服务发现
prometheus的配置文件中需要对每个监控节点进行job定义,监控节点以及端口,配置服务发现之后就不需要手工定义,而是能自动发现集群中有哪些新机器,以及新机器上出现哪些新服务可以被监控
## 1 静态配置的局限性
静态配置即在抓取配置中手动设置目标列表和关联标签,主机较少时还行,但不适用于规模较大的集群,且每次添加目标主机节点需要重启prometheus服务
## 2 基
原创
2021-07-10 02:24:05
5684阅读
1、docker搜索nginx镜像docker search nginx #通过命令搜索下nginx相关镜像信息,建议去dockerhub中查询,可清晰的看到对应版本信息2、docker拉取nginx镜像docker pull nginx #默认拉取最新版本的nginx,也可以手动指定nginx版本,如:docker pull nginx:1.20.13、docker启动nginxdocker r
转载
2023-07-28 10:28:05
455阅读
Prometheus服务环境搭建首先我们需要准备3台服务器: 初始化服务器 IP地址、hostName主机名称、绑定Hosts文件、时间同步(非常重要)服务器名IP主机名称描述promrtheus服务器192.168.31.10promrtheus.jus.cn被监控(agent)服务器192.168.31.11agent.jus.cnLB、Web01/Web02、MySql01/MySql02…
转载
2024-04-28 19:14:28
164阅读
上篇文章已经介绍了Shiro的基础功能 ,这篇文章内容会针对Shiro身份认证原理。环境基于SpringBoot开发Shiro需要的依赖:<dependency>
<groupId>org.apache.shiro</groupId>
<artifactId>shiro-spring-boot-web-starter</artifactId
转载
2024-05-01 14:39:51
130阅读
sPrometheus 都是基于客户端角度 拉就是server 定期从客户端拉取数据---------响应不及时 推就是 客户端主动推送数据给server—响应及时,但是很多推送导致server压力大 server收集数据,存储和查询,发送警报 pushgateway:server 无法直接监控的 应用程序 或者无法安装客户端。 可以发送给pushgateway, pushgateway将结果发送
转载
2024-05-27 10:18:31
156阅读
Prometheus - 普罗米修斯 文章目录Prometheus - 普罗米修斯计划 及 参考文章介绍安装Promotheusexporter 各种导出器 -> Promotheus安装配置node_exporter配置Promotheus 拉取数据安装Grafana花里胡哨的仪表盘 罒ω罒日志监控 -> Promotheusmtail -测试安装配置mtail配置普罗米修斯调整mt
转载
2023-09-07 17:45:01
163阅读
# Prometheus MySQL 自动发现
Prometheus 是一个开源的监控和告警工具,它通过拉取目标服务器上的指标数据来进行监控。MySQL 是一个流行的关系型数据库管理系统。本文将介绍如何实现 Prometheus 对 MySQL 的自动发现。
## 1. 准备工作
首先,确保已经安装了 Prometheus 和 MySQL Exporter。MySQL Exporter 是一
原创
2024-07-18 05:39:28
74阅读
用myeclipse开发web应用时,每次修改一个类文件或者配置文件后,都要手动重新启动tomcat,这样不仅很麻烦,而且还浪费时间。记得以前在教程上看到讲师每次修改完毕后tomcat会自动Reload ,但是我的MyEclipse怎么配置都不行,百度后有人说修改tomcat的配置 server.xml :
<Context path="/***" docBase
转载
精选
2011-07-18 12:53:11
1299阅读
1评论
一、nginx执行步骤nginx在处理每一个用户请求时,都是按照若干个不同的阶段依次处理的,与配置文件上的顺序没有关系,详细内容可以阅读《深入理解nginx:模块开发与架构解析》这本书,这里只做简单介绍;1、post-read 读取请求内容阶段,nginx 读取并解析完请求头之后就立即开始运行; 例如模块 ngx_realip 就在 post-read 阶段注册了处理程序,它的功能是迫使 Ng
转载
2024-03-20 17:49:51
845阅读
选择开源工具Prometheus实现系统监控、docker服务监控、API网关状态监控数据提取、保存,配合开源可视化图形Grafana展示监控数据,并且根据监控数据,通过邮箱发出告警邮件。 下面将以采集一台服务器运行数据为例,说明监控系统的运行原理及搭建流程。一、Prometheus Prometheus是一个开源的监
转载
2024-03-29 14:08:16
108阅读